Right after the mid-term examination, the members of “the Nexus” had stepped on to the journey to Xi’an. Though feeling tired and exhausted due to the exam, a collective caring heart motivated the members to devote themselves to the kids in Xi’an.

After arriving at Xi’an, all members rested early to prepare for the following day. The next morning, Emma,who was the representative from the Library Project, brought us to Xi Xiao Zhang Cun Elementary School. After a two hour car ride, we arrived at the elementary school .

We started our work immediately after we introduced ourselves to the teachers and the students. Each of the members selected several books and read them to the children. They were listening attentively and hoped we could tell more stories. However, we still had to work to do after reading the stories. We had to classify the books we donated according to their genres. With the help of teachers and volunteer students, we were able to finish the work before we ran out of time.

The happiness that we saw from the faces of the children really motivated us; the children’s desire to listen to more stories made us think that all the work was worth it. Though we wanted to tell them more stories and were reluctant to leave, time flies and we had to go.

The trip to Xi’an really meant a lot not only to the children, but also to the members of the Nexus. After this trip, we learned to cherish the resources and environment that SHSID provides.
